Class Descriptions:
Mat Sculpt
Mat Sculpt is a full-body Pilates workout designed to lengthen, strengthen, and tone you from head to toe. This class blends classical Pilates with dynamic sculpting sequences using light weights, resistance bands, and bodyweight for added intensity. Expect smooth, controlled movements and, of course, pulses, that fire up your core, upper and lower body. As a result you will achieve improved flexibility, endurance and posture.
Whether you’re new to Pilates or a seasoned mover, this class offers a challenging, yet, accessible burn. Our Mat Sculpt class is low impact with a high reward, that will leave you feeling aligned, energized, and sculpted.
Reformer 101
New to Pilates, or just getting back into movement? This class is the perfect place to start. Reformer 101 introduces you to the fundamentals of Pilates, while focusing on proper form, breath, and body awareness.
You’ll learn how to safely navigate the equipment, while building strength, flexibility, and core stability through slow, controlled movements. Modifications for limitations will be taught so that you can safely and confidently move through a class. Expect a spicy, low-impact workout that will leave you feeling confident, aligned, and empowered.
Reformer 101 is deal for first-timers, those recovering from a break or injury, or anyone wanting to master the basics before leveling up. Don’t be fooled by the “101”! This class will still challenge you and work your whole body, but at a slower pace.
Reformer
This class uses the Reformer to build strong, lean muscles and reduce tension. The resistance-based movements help promote optimal body function. Through controlled movements, this class enhances core strength while improving flexibility, balance, coordination and overall body awareness. Modifications and advancements are offered throughout the class. You can move at your pace, while still feeling challenged in all the right ways. Expect a mix of core work, stability challenges, and muscle-toning sequences, that improve posture, mobility, flexibility, and overall endurance.
This class is ideal for people who have done Pilates before and have no serious injuries, or limitations. Not sure where to start? Try our Reformer 101 class.
Jumpboard
Who doesn’t want to do cardio while lying down? Get your heart pumping in this 50 minute, cardio-focused class, featuring the Pilates jump board. Designed for high-energy movement with low impact on your joints, this workout builds stamina while keeping your body supported. Jumping helps stimulate your lymphatic system, challenge your fast twitch muscles, build bone density and develop proprioception. Whether you’re looking to break a sweat or shake up your routine, Jumpboard is your new go-to for higher-intensity, feel-good movement. The music will be pumping so come ready to move, sweat and get your pulse up.
All levels are welcome in this class but it is not intended for those with leg or hip injuries or for those that are pregnant.
50/50 Jump
Not ready for a full 50 minute jumpboard class, but still want the cardio aspect? 50/50 Jump is perfect for you! This hybrid class delivers the best of both worlds! With the class spilt between jumpboard work and reformer sequencing, you will build stamina and cardiovascular strength and experience the powerful benefits of a regular reformer class. While jumpboard focuses more on legs and core, this class will give you a more full body workout, with cardio mixed in. You’ll kick things off with a low-impact cardio segment, using the jumpboard to fire up your legs, glutes, and core, while keeping it joint-friendly and fun. Traditional Reformer exercises that focus on strength, control, and full-body alignment will be layered into this class.
Whether you are wanting to experience the advantages of jumping, or wanting to build up your stamina for a full jumpboard class, this class will give you what you are looking for.
